[naviga:h3]Rules for deer from out of Pa. expanded[/naviga:h3]

HARRISBURG — The Game Commission has expanded the rules about hunting in a few other states.

Pennsylvanians who harvest deer anywhere in New York, Ohio, Maryland or West Virginia no longer may bring them home without first removing carcass parts that contain the highest risk of transmitting chronic waste disease.

The updated order gives Pennsylvania deer better protection against the disease, according to Bryan Burhans, the Game Commission’s executive director.

“The previous rules didn’t provide assurance that deer harvested in CWD-positive counties within New York, Ohio, Maryland or West Virginia weren’t making their way into the Commonwealth,” Burhans said. “While the order prohibited the high-risk parts of those deer from being imported into Pennsylvania, enforcement was difficult for many reasons.”

[naviga:h3]Police will conduct DUI checkpoints[/naviga:h3]

The state police will be holding driving under the influence checkpoints over the Memorial Day weekend. Motorists are advised to be aware of their surroundings and to have their license, registration and insurance cards readily available.

Motorists also are encouraged to drive sober or get a designated driver, and to use their seat belts.

Motorists are reminded of the steer-clear law, which states that motorists must move over to the lane farthest way from stopped emergency vehicles and slow down if it is not possible to move over.
